iScholar – International Student Summer Research Program
The iScholar Program at the University of Rochester’s Department of Chemistry is a highly competitive summer research opportunity for undergraduate and master’s students from outside the US. Participants will conduct full-time research under faculty supervision, gain mentorship, and engage in networking and seminars with peers and faculty.
Application Deadline: 23 January 2026
Program Dates: 1 June – 31 July 2026
Location: Rochester, NY, USA
Funding: Weekly stipend, on-campus accommodation, health insurance, and up to $1,250 travel support
Who Should Apply
-
Current undergraduate or master’s students outside the US
-
Students not in or having pursued a PhD program
-
Focused on chemistry or related fields (physics, biology, engineering, computer science, etc.)
-
Planning to pursue a PhD in chemistry in the United States, preferably starting in 2027
Program Benefits
-
Weekly stipend to cover living expenses
-
On-campus housing and health insurance
-
Up to $1,250 toward travel costs
-
Participation in seminars, networking events, and a summer poster session
-
Hands-on research experience in world-class laboratories under faculty mentorship
-
Support with US visa process
Application Requirements
-
Completed online application form
-
Unofficial transcripts (with English translation if needed)
-
CV in PDF format
-
Two recommendation letters from professors familiar with your work
Deadline: 23 January 2026
